On December 22, 1911, Mrs. Avery died. Elroy Avery worked as a publisher in Cleveland until he retired and moved to New Port Richey, Florida in June 1919. He brought a personal collection of over 1,000 books which he used to help establish the Avery Library and Historical Society on April 10, 1920 (currently the New Port Richey Public Library and West Pasco Historical Society Museum and Library). He was also the chairman and director of the First State Bank of New Port Richey which was founded on October 25, 1921. On October 27, 1924, New Port Richey was incorporated and Avery was named its first mayor at age 80, serving until 1925.

Partial list of publications

  • The Complete Chemistry: A text book for high schools and academies, 1883, ASIN B0008735MU
  • Elements of Natural Philosophy : a text book for high schools and academies, Sheldon and Company, 1885, ASIN B000JG6HCA
  • The Averys of Groton, 1888, ASIN B000894JK0
  • Elementary Physics, Sheldon and Company, 1897, ASIN B00069Y8IA
  • The Evolution of a Colonial System, 1900, ASIN B0008C7BWK
  • A History of the United States and Its People from Their Earliest Records to the Present Time, 16 volumes, the first was originally from 1904 (reprinted in 2001, ISBN 140219482X).
  • John Humfrey, Massachusetts magistrate: Did he marry the daughter of the third Earl of Lincoln!, 1912, ASIN B0006AGIUA
  • A History of Cleveland and Its Environs, 3 volumes, 1918, ASIN B000GPVFBC
  • The Genesis of New Port Richey, 1924, ASIN B00085U8WW
